Output 66bb1c604508a8b58ffd6538b6622020f21e45e3f5014d22f5129c75b7b36721:3

value
43664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 123b16762c1c2f6a08722d01c15ba83a8c4f338f OP_EQUAL
address
33MQsV5SruY7UfvvnUmneuw9fCHvX1Vbh7
transaction
66bb1c604508a8b58ffd6538b6622020f21e45e3f5014d22f5129c75b7b36721
confirmations
106006
spent
true